Sql max rank over partition
Web26 Mar 2012 · In SQL Server 2008, I am using RANK () OVER (PARTITION BY Col2 ORDER BY Col3 DESC) to return data set with RANK. But I have hundreds of records for each … Web22 Mar 2024 · MAX(receipt_date) OVER ( PARTITION BY receipt_item ) (note the position of the parentheses). Second, from your desired result set, you don't actually want a window function, you want to aggregate. A window (or analytic) function will always return a row …
Sql max rank over partition
Did you know?
WebThe following query uses the MAX () window function with the PARTITION BY clause to identify the employee with the maximum number of car sales in Q1 at each dealership. The word max is a reserved keyword in Drill and must be enclosed in back ticks (``). Web11 Apr 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ax …
WebAnother scenario easily done through the ranking functions, is finding the row that contains the max value in a partition. Returning to our original input data set, imagine we want to partition by Vertical and within each vertical find the row that has the maximum value for … Web10 Apr 2024 · with temp as (select p.proj, p.lookup_proj_status_id, l.proj_status_cd, rank () over (partition by p.proj order by p.lookup_proj_status_id desc) rnk from project p left join lookup_proj_status l on p.lookup_proj_status_id = l.lookup_jcn_status_id where proj = '1703243' ) select proj, lookup_proj_status_id, proj_status_cd from temp where rnk = 1; …
Web18 Oct 2024 · I am trying to return a column where in SQL you would rank by partition and sort the date descending. I am successfully ranking the max insurance date but am … WebScript Name MAX () KEEP (DENSE_RANK LAST ORDER BY ) OVER () PARTITION BY () Description MAX () KEEP (DENSE_RANK LAST ORDER BY DESC NULLS LAST) OVER () …
WebMax (TotalAmount) Over (Partition By CustomerId, Year (OrderDate), Month (OrderDate)) as Monthly_Maximum From SalesOrders ) Select *, Case When TotalAmount > …
Webselect top 1 with ties * from t order by row_number() over ( partition by Name order by Value desc ) This inner join version has the same issue as using rank() instead of row_number() … england usa football highlightsWeb6 Dec 2024 · 1 I want to do this, to get all the rows for a given a,b combo that have the highest value of c: SELECT a, b, c FROM x WHERE RANK () OVER (PARTITION BY a,b ORDER BY c DESC) = 1 It fails, saying invalid column reference 'c': (possible column names are: a, b, c). I can wrap the RANK () in a subselect, and check the value outside: england usa football resultWeb4 Jun 2024 · 5 Answers. SELECT * FROM #MyTable AS mt CROSS APPLY ( SELECT COUNT (DISTINCT mt2.Col_B) AS dc FROM #MyTable AS mt2 WHERE mt2.Col_A = mt.Col_A -- GROUP BY mt2.Col_A ) AS ca; The GROUP BY clause is redundant given the data provided in the question, but may give you a better execution plan. See the follow-up Q & A CROSS … dream team among usWeb19 Sep 2024 · The Problem – Removing Duplicates in SQL Summary of Methods Method 1 – ROW_NUMBER Analytic Function Method 2: Delete with JOIN Method 3 – MIN or MAX Function Method 4 – DENSE_RANK Method 5 – Correlated Subquery with MIN or MAX Method 6: Use a Subquery with ANY Other Methods You Might Come Across Method 7: … england usa match timeWeb3 Jul 2024 · In the SQL RANK functions, we use the OVER () clause to define a set of rows in the result set. We can also use SQL PARTITION BY clause to define a subset of data in a … dreamteam beautyWeb16 Jan 2013 · Using Rank vs Max (T-SQL) Im currently working on troubleshooting an old job which is taking long in running the query. The old job uses the first query but I have … dream team atlanta 96Web13 Apr 2024 · MySQL5.7实现partition by效果. 本文章向大家介绍MySQL5.7版本实现 over partition by的方式,主要包括MySQL5.7 over partition by使用实例、应用技巧、基本知识 … england usa kick off time